What is the primary function of a hair tonic?

  1. To facilitate hair coloring

  2. To stimulate scalp circulation and condition the hair

  3. To provide heat protection during styling

  4. To prevent hair loss

The correct answer is: To stimulate scalp circulation and condition the hair

The primary function of a hair tonic is to stimulate scalp circulation and condition the hair. Hair tonics are often formulated with various ingredients designed to improve blood flow to the hair follicles, which can enhance overall hair health and promote growth. Additionally, they typically contain conditioning agents that help maintain moisture and improve the hair's texture. When used regularly, a hair tonic can contribute to a healthier scalp environment, making it beneficial for both the scalp and hair. This aspect of tonics makes them particularly useful for clients looking to maintain a healthy mane or to address issues relating to scalp health. While other products serve specific functions, such as providing heat protection or aiding in hair coloring, these are not the primary purposes of a hair tonic. Products aimed at preventing hair loss may have more specialized formulations and targeted ingredients, which distinguish them from the broader conditioning and stimulating effects of hair tonics.
